Edward Alfred Utterback

Birth26 JAN 1885 - Rice Co., Kansas
Death24 DEC 1936 - Saint Louis, Missouri
MotherCatherine Scharfenberger
FatherAlfred Applegate Utterback

Born in Rice Co., Kansas on 26 JAN 1885 to Alfred Applegate Utterback and Catherine Scharfenberger. Edward Alfred Utterback married Mary A Roxlau and had 5 children. He passed away on 24 DEC 1936 in Saint Louis, Missouri.
